Senate Democrats hand nuclear oversight to critic of Yucca Mountain
Article Abstract:
The Senate Environment and Public Works Committee Democrats' selection of Sen Harry Reid to oversee nuclear power issues is analyzed. Additional information on the committee Republicans' position on nuclear power oversight is included.

Senate brownfields reform legislation faces steep hurdles
Article Abstract:
Brownfields site legislation could be thwarted by a combination of several factors, including time constraints and possible opposition from environmentalists, say industry and congressional sources.
